Know Where Your Main Shutoff Is

Every homeowner in Chesterfield should know exactly where their main water shutoff valve is and confirm it actually turns. In an emergency every second counts. If you cannot locate it or it is corroded and stuck have a plumber address it before you need it. It is one of the simplest and most important things you can do to protect your home.

Watch Your Water Bill Every Month

Watch your Chesterfield water bill month over month rather than only paying it, because on slab construction a leak under the floor gives no visible warning and on a rural property a break on the private run gives none either. Compare the same month year over year for a reliable read.

Never Put Grease Down the Drain

Grease cools and hardens inside your pipes regardless of whether you run hot water with it. Over time it builds up and catches everything else that goes down. Use a container and throw it in the trash instead. This single habit prevents a significant percentage of kitchen drain calls we get in Chesterfield.

Know When to Call a Pro

The DIY line in Chesterfield is generous indoors on fixtures and reasonable on irrigation fittings out in the county. Where it stops is anything buried, because on red clay the ground is usually the cause, and on a rural property the septic system and well both need somebody who works them.

Some things are worth attempting yourself — a running toilet flapper, a slow drain you can snake. Anything involving your main line, water heater, or pipe repair behind walls is a job for a licensed plumber. Call PRO Plumbers of Chesterfield in Chesterfield any time you are not sure.
